Agricultural Growth and Environmental Quality in Cameroon: Evidence from ARDL Bound Testing Approach

Noubissi Domguia, Edmond and Njangang, Henri (2019): Agricultural Growth and Environmental Quality in Cameroon: Evidence from ARDL Bound Testing Approach.

Abstract

The purpose of this study is to examine the two-way relationship between agricultural growth and the quality of the environment. Agriculture is considered a key sector and of great importance in the Cameroonian economy. But its sensitivity to climate fluctuations has created a great deal of concern about its ability to meet the food needs of the entire population as a result of climate change. Moreover, its contribution to the deterioration of the quality of the environment is far from being marginal. Thus, the analysis of the links between agricultural income and the quality of the environment was made in the framework of this study using the environmental curve of Kuznets and the Ricardian model. The results of the study show that there is a U-shaped relationship between agricultural growth and environmental quality (CO2). This shows that it is difficult to make agricultural production believe without having a negative effect on the quality of the environment. We finally show that rising temperatures have a U-shaped impact on farm income.
